Revisiting a New Orleans family on game day

December 10, 2008 / 114 Comments

As I spent the weekend in New Orleans and as I was getting all my tickets together for the game I realized I had some extra tickets. I called the family that my family met while filming Keeping Up with the Kardashians in New Orleans. They were on our finale episode for season 2.

I invited them to the game and they were beyond excited! Marissa, the daughter, had never been to a Saints game before and her brothers Aaron and Sydney got to meet some players after the game. They all were enjoying it so much!

They honestly are the nicest people and it was so good to see them again. Next time I go to New Orleans I’m going to check out their house. Since we filmed and saw they were living in a FEMA trailer, their house has been fixed following damage from Hurricane Katrina. It is just one week away from completion and then the furniture we got them will be delivered in the next few weeks!

They still live in the FEMA trailer, but hopefully by Christmas they will be moved into their home again. I couldn’t imagine living with four people in a one-bedroom FEMA trailer! Their spirits are so positive and they taught me and my family so much!

A football game that touched my heart

December 9, 2008 / 194 Comments

This Sunday the Saints played the Atlanta Falcons and they won! This game was very different than any other…

I met a very special boy named Micah. He is 11 years old.

I saw the cutest little boy walking into the suite box next to mine and he had a “Bush” jersey on. I told him I liked his jersey and when he turned around I noticed he had a breathing mask on. He was very quiet and seemed exhausted.

I went to the restroom and his mother Val followed me in and asked me if I would take a picture with her son. She explained he had two weeks to live and was dying of cancer. When she left I literally cried in the bathroom and got myself together and went to go take a picture with him. His mother told me that Micah had a 109 temperature that morning but he still wanted to go see Reggie play!

My heart truly was breaking just seeing how sweet this little boy was… I had to do more.

Hornets basketball player and one of Reggie’s best friends Chris Paul was sitting next door in our box so I took Micah over to meet him. He was so excited. Then after the game I took Micah and his whole family with me down to the family section where only the family waits near the locker room for the players to come out to meet Reggie!

Reggie spent some time with him and Micah lit up! I know him meeting Reggie won’t ever change what he and his family is going through, but for those brief moments hopefully he could forget he was sick.

I know Reggie and I will never forget Micah.
